Output 51e627ea36df2fa796ef98f6e5614ed4cbc712dbd087ed0dcdb7215d2491286e:26

value
158481
script pubkey
OP_0 OP_PUSHBYTES_20 8c830b73b29782032c36de81b3e873fc037cc55b
address
bc1q3jpskuajj7pqxtpkm6qm86rnlsphe32mru38d0
transaction
51e627ea36df2fa796ef98f6e5614ed4cbc712dbd087ed0dcdb7215d2491286e